  • Patent number: 8397480
    Abstract: The invention relates to an energy guiding chain for guiding cables, hoses and the like with a number of tubular chain links (1) connected together in an articulated manner and designed so that the surface of the top panels (5), bottom panels (2) and at least the transition areas (11) of these panels and the side panels (3, 4) are convexly curved in the circumferential direction of the tubular chain links (1), said chain links each having a bottom panel (5), comprising thereon laterally adjoining, opposite side panels (3, 4) and a top panel (5), whereupon the top panel (5) is detachably connected to the side panels (3, 4), the side panels (3, 4) in each case having a joint pin (6) and a joint opening (7) to connect flexibly, the pivoting angle of both directions of pivot being limited by stops (8) and the top panels (5), side panels (3, 4) and bottom panels (2); of adjacent chain links (1) overlapping telescopically over the entire pivoting angle.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: April 15, 2010
    Date of Patent: March 19, 2013
    Assignee: igus GmbH
    Inventors: Thilo-Alexander Jaeker, Andreas Hermey, Stephan Strack, Michael Offner
